This is a journey level position in the Distribution or Collection Division within the Water and Wastewater Department and is responsible for the service, repair and maintenance of the wastewater and water systems. This position reports to an assigned Water and Wastewater Foreperson.

Apprentice pay rate: $17.00 or System Operator pay rate: $17.88 – 20.75


 
  • Repairs broken water or wastewater mains and related service connections.
  • Replaces, raises or lowers water or wastewater appurtenances as assigned.
  • Relays water and wastewater mains and services and cleans out obstructions from wastewater mains and services with a high-pressure water jetting machine.
  • Installs water and wastewater taps for new services.
  • Installs and services fire hydrants which include performing flow and pressure tests.
  • Performs high pressure water and chemical cleaning of wastewater mains.
  • Inspects and cleans water and wastewater pump stations and tank sites. Installs valves and performs wastewater clean-outs as required.
  • Drives dump truck and trailer (as needed) to deliver and pick up heavy equipment, materials and job debris as needed. Operates all related construction equipment including, backhoe, boom truck, dump truck, hydraulic rod machine, boring machine, and tapping machine as required.
  • Builds and maintains master meters and concrete settings as required.
  • Cut grass around water and wastewater pump stations and tanks sites as assigned.
  • Ability to work “on call” on a rotating basis as needed.
  • Performs other related duties as required.

Preferred Qualifications:
  • Must have a high school diploma or GED and minimum experience of at least one year as an Apprentice System Operator or equivalent water and wastewater construction experience, to include skill in the operation of all related heavy equipment. Must be able to successfully pass a skills competency test in operating heavy equipment including back hoes, dump and winch trucks, tractors, and related power tools such as tamps, concrete saws, tapping machines, and gas detector before the completion of the working test.
  • All newly hired employees must have “Class A” Georgia Commercial driver's license or obtain within six months of hire. Employees promoted to this position from within Water and Wastewater Department must obtain a CDL within the lesser of the remaining amount of time allotted for their previous position to obtain a CDL or six months from date of promotion.
  • Must have satisfactory seven-year driving history to include no DUI’s in the last five years.
  • All newly hired employees must have a Georgia State Board Distribution or Collection certification or obtain this within two years of completion of the scheduled training class. Employees promoted to this position from within Water and Wastewater Department must have the certification or must obtain certification within the remaining amount of time allotted in their previous position.
  • Must have or obtain a trenching, confined space and shoring certification within work test period.
  • Must have or obtain a Georgia Department of Transportation Flagging certificate within working test period.
  • Knowledge of all safety rules and procedures related to water and wastewater construction, maintenance and repair.
  • Skill in digging ditches with a backhoe around lines belonging to other utilities.
  • Knowledge and skills required to install and maintain water and wastewater systems, features and appurtenances.
  • Must be able to work a rotating “on call” schedule as assigned.
